日期:2014-05-17  浏览次数:20453 次

同一页面读取好几种不同分类的数据,应该采取什么方法比较适宜
通常网站的首页都会展示好几种不同类型的数据,例如电影网的首页会同时展示各种类型电影的最新更新,如动作片,喜剧片等.....每种展示最新的10部.
假设有十种类型的分类需要在首页同时展示,应该采取什么方法比较适宜.
这些数据在数据库里应该怎么存,是全部存在一个表里,以字段的值来区分类型,还是一种类型存一个表.
读取的时候应该怎么读,反复读取数据库十次?? 还是有其他更好的方法??
求大神现身说法..

------解决方案--------------------
你的属于系统设计类的问题。

严格来说,这个没有绝对标准的答案。

你要做的是分析好网站的功能,分析出来实体关系图,完成数据建模,转成数据库数据模型,建表....

简单点的,你直接去分类,信息表直接设计。
如果不懂这些,先研究下关系数据库的 范式约定来做表设计。
------解决方案--------------------
更新不太频繁的可以用缓存或静态页。